Isolation and Characterization of Azospirillum sp. from Paddy Field Soil, Thanjavur District, Tamil Nadu
K. Kanimozhi [2] | A. Panneerselvam [4]
Abstract: The present study focused on isolation and characterization of Azospirillum sp. from paddy field soils of Thanjavur (Dt), Tamil Nadu. The physico-chemical characteristics of the soil samples were analysed by using standard methods. Totally nine native strains of Azospirillum were isolated. Among the nine isolated strains three strains were belonging to Azospirillum amazonense and six strains belonging to A. brasilense. Morphological and physiological properties were performed all the isolates. The effect of different concentration of NaCl and antibiotic sensitivity test also analyzed. All the isolates were possessed N2 fixing capability, the highest level of nitrogen fixation was done by A. brasilense TPS05, which fixes nitrogen at a rate of 11.2 mg N/g. Inoculation of A. brasilense TPS05 on paddy ADT 36 in pot culture produced the maximum number of tillers, roots, leaves, leaf length and breadth, shoot and root length and grain yield.
